## Data Stores — FeedCheck Validator

Hey, welcome aboard! FeedCheck keeps things simple: validation results land in one Postgres instance, and cached feed snapshots go to a small object store managed by the Larkwood infra team. You'll mostly care about the Postgres side, since that's where episode-level error reports live. Grab the client tools from the setup page first. Once installed, connect to the results database using the string below.

primary connection of baweg-kagug = mysql://fenys_svc:CnALw69@db-056e.norvanet.test:5432/rusvan

## Nightly Reindex — Pondwork Search

Quick recap for the sync: the reindex job kicks off at 01:00 and usually wraps in ~40 min. If it stalls, restart the Mossfeed worker first — nine times out of ten that's the culprit. Don't re-run during business hours, it hammers the cluster. The worker authenticates against the Mossfeed gateway using the key below.

gateway credential: vxb3-o9a

Handover note — cron migration to Driftline

Team: I've moved the last of the nightly cron jobs off the old scheduler box and into the Driftline workflow engine. Retries are now handled by Driftline itself, so don't re-run jobs manually unless a workflow shows as failed. Alerting routes to the usual channel. The workflow runner was deployed with the following configuration values.

config for tagaf-bawif:
[norok]
host = norok.ordinworks.local
user = norok_svc
database = norok_prod

Handover Note — Director Transition

To: Heads of Department
From: Outgoing Director, Pellbridge Division

The Q4 budget request for the Yarrowden refit is drafted but unsubmitted. Figures are final; narrative needs tightening. My successor, T. Branleigh, takes ownership Monday.

Do not commit spend until board approval. Capital items are ranked in the annex.

Context on the wider plan sits in the note below.

confidential, kahog-bawif: The northern region missed its Pramir quota by 20.0 percent last quarter. Casaxek Freight plans to lower the Fraion list price by 41.5 percent in December. The finance team signed off on a budget of $236.4 million for Project Druius. The renewal with Fenysix Partners closes at $91.3 million a year, 2.1 percent below the last contract.